Civil Engineer, Project Execution
LinkedInCivil Engineer III / Sr at Williams, focusing on compressor stations and pipeline facilities. Leading design efforts and collaborating across disciplines for safe, reliable project delivery.
About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Leads civil engineering design for compressor stations, meter stations, pipeline facilities, and related infrastructure with a focus on safe, reliable, and practical project delivery
- Partners across mechanical, electrical, controls, operations, environmental, and project management teams to build aligned solutions and move projects forward
- Drives civil engineering deliverables, design packages, schedules, budgets, and contractor support across project phases with accountability for quality and results
- Applies Williams standards, engineering practices, and applicable codes to strengthen safety, compliance, and operational reliability
- Coordinates with land, permitting, environmental, and regulatory partners to advance projects with clear communication and sound judgment
- Resolves RFIs, reviews field changes, and addresses design issues during construction to support safe execution and timely decision making
- Improves project delivery by preparing technical documentation, capturing lessons learned, and promoting consistent engineering practices across the region
Requirements
What you’ll need- Bachelor’s Degree in relevant Engineering field from an accredited college or university, OR Bachelor's Degree in Engineering Technology in a relevant field with Professional Engineer (P.E.) license
- A minimum eight (8) years of multifaceted engineering experience in the natural gas or petrochemical industry
- Brings strong civil engineering experience across design, construction support, and project execution in industrial or energy infrastructure environments
- Applies knowledge across civil, structural, and construction standards while managing priorities through strong organizational, communication, and interpersonal skills
- Champions safety, operational reliability, and practical solutions while working effectively across disciplines and project phases
- Works across office, field, and construction settings and travels to project sites as needed to support execution activities
